Why It Matters

Algorithmic accountability is vital in today's AI landscape, as it fosters trust and fairness in automated systems. By ensuring that algorithms are transparent and explainable, organizations can mitigate risks associated with bias and discrimination, ultimately leading to more ethical and responsible AI applications.

Algorithmic accountability refers to the principles and practices that ensure the transparency, explainability, and traceability of algorithmic decision-making processes. This concept is grounded in the ethical implications of AI and machine learning systems, where the lack of transparency can lead to biases, discrimination, and unintended consequences. Techniques for achieving algorithmic accountability often involve the use of interpretable models, auditing frameworks, and documentation standards that allow stakeholders to understand how decisions are made. The mathematical foundations may include methods for quantifying fairness, such as disparity metrics and causal inference, which help in assessing the impact of algorithms on different demographic groups. As AI systems become increasingly integrated into societal functions, the importance of algorithmic accountability grows, necessitating regulatory frameworks and best practices to ensure responsible AI deployment.
